WebFeb 14, 2024 · The U.S. Department of Defense (DOD), as part of an initiative to promote licensure portability for military spouses, in 2024 awarded a $500,000 grant for the … WebIn most states, the Licensed Master Social Worker (LMSW) is the first license a social worker can obtain after gaining their MSW degree. Typically, this license is required prior to earning the post-graduate hours that states require toward an LMSW’s clinical license (LCSW). An LMSW license allows a social worker to provide non-clinical ...

WebThe continuing education requirements apply to every social worker renewing a Michigan license that held the license for the 3-year period immediately preceding the date of the license renewal. The requirements apply whether or not the social worker is actively engaged in the practice of social work; no one is exempt from this requirement. WebAn RSST is an entry-level license in Michigan. To obtain this license you must have one of the following: Associates Degree in Social Work from an accredited college or university. Completed 2 years of college (60 …

WebMar 27, 2024 · These two licenses differ in terms of required clinical experience and the type of services license-holders may provide. The LCSW credential requires about 3,000-4,000 hours of supervised clinical work experience. These professionals can offer clinical psychotherapeutic services, while an LMSW may only provide these services under … WebMichigan LMSW-M Maryland LCSW-C Find Michigan Social Work Supervision. 50 hours of supervision over 1 year.
